I''ve always gone for the following:
For the Battle of GIUK Gap (Late Nov): NATO attacked with CV-59 USS Forrestal, CV-60 USS Saratoga, CV-66 USS America, CVN-69 USS Dwight D Eisenhower & HMS Illustrious. NATO sunk the CV Kusnetsov, CVGH Kiev & CVGH Baku.
The Soviets manage to counter using various tactics from massed attacks to just plain luck. The result is the Forrestal is damaged by AS-4s (Flight Deck, Port Elevator, 1 Starboard Elevator & Arrester Gear) & the HMS Illustrious is sunk. Forrestal sails to Newport News for repairs escorted by the Saratoga. Thus NATO only has 2 carriers in the North Atlantic.
Saratoga is ordered to report to the Med to replace the John F Kennedy after it was damaged by a Shkval torpedo (thanks Chico)
CVN-71 USS Theodore Roosevelt ordered to replace the Saratoga, and the RN orders the HMS Ark Royal to replace the Illustrious. Thus NATO Strike Fleet Atlantic is down to 4 carriers for the Battle of the Norwegian Sea.

Battle of the Norwegian Sea (12/3-12/24): NATO attacks w/CV-66 USS America, CVN-69 USS Dwight D Eisenhower, CVN-71 USS Theodore Roosevelt & HMS Ark Royal. The Soviets again counter this time by using a variety of new "superweapons", i.e. Kh-31 AAMs to down NATO AEW & AWACS aircraft & SS-N-27 missiles against Aegis cruisers & destroyers (thanks again Chico), but the result is the same, NATO wins, but at the cost of the America (Damaged by AS-4s off the coast of Norway) & HMS Ark Royal (Damaged by AS-4s just south of Norway) America docks in Tromoso, Norway.

Thus after 2 "successful" battles NATO Strike Force Atlantic commander recommends a "pause" to allow his forces to rest and a chance to reevaluate NATO's tactics.

Sorry for the rambling, but that pretty much how I manage to explain how NATO Strike Force Atlantic came to be without the Soviets using nuclear weapons.
